Definitions
- A heated greenhouse.
- An environment in which growth or development is encouraged naturally or artificially; a hotbed.
- An environment full of conflict or plots.
- A bagnio, or bathing house; a brothel.
- A heated room for drying greenware.
- A hot state in global climate.
